#934c1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#934c1c is composed of 57.6% red, 29.8%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.3% magenta, 81%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 24.2 degrees, a saturation of 68% and a lightness of 34.3%. #934c1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9838 with #270000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

#934c1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#934c1c has RGB values of R:147, G:76,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.81,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9653276.
